Warning Signs You Need Office Building Water Damage Restoration
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ards. Don’t wait until it’s too late – know the warning signs of water damage and take proactive steps to protect your property.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ant odors can be a sign of hidden water damage. Don’t ignore musty smells – they can lead to mold growth and health hazards.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Visible water stains can be a sign of a larger problem. Don’t wait until it’s too late – address water stains quickly to prevent further dam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ore uneven flooring – it can l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ards.
Increased Humidity
High humidity levels can be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ore humidity issues – they can lead to mold growth and health hazards.
Discolored or Peeling Paint
Discolored or peeling paint can be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ore paint issues – they can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ards.
Visible Leaks or Water Spots
Visible leaks or water spots can be a sign of a larger problem. Don’t wait until it’s too late – address water leaks quickly to prevent further damage.
Office Building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ak under a sink | Yes | No | You can likely fix the leak yourself and prevent further damage. |
| Visible water damage to a large area | No | Yes | Water damage can be complex and need specialized equipment and expertise to properly clean and dry. |
| Water damage to a sensitive or high-value item | No | Yes | Water damage can be catastrophic to sensitive or high-value items – trust a professional to handle the restoration. |
| Water damage to a crawl space or hard-to-reach area | No | Yes | Water damage in crawl spaces or hard-to-reach areas needs specialized equipment and expertise to safely and effectively clean and dry. |
| Water damage caused by a natural disaster | No | Yes | Natural disasters can cause extensive water damage – trust a professional to handle the restoration and ensure your property is safe and secure. |

Office Building Water Damage Restoration Cost in La Cienega, NM
The cost of Office Building Water Damage Restoration in La Cienega, NM can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Get a free estimate from our team to find out the best course of action for your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the amount of water extracted.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area and the complexity of the drying process. |
| Inspection and Repair | $500 – $2,000 | The extent of the damage and the materials needed for repairs. |
| Equipment Rental and Usage | $100 – $500 | The type and duration of equipment rental. |
| Debris Removal | $500 – $2,000 | The amount of debris and the complexity of removal. |
| Disinfection and S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area and the level of contamination. |
